Privatisation opposition reaches Assembly and Westminster
Motion's supporting Union action against the privatisation of home care in Carmarthenshire have been put forward in Westminster and the National Assembly of Wales. The Motion's raised by Rhodri Glyn Thomas AM and Adam Price MP are aimed at raising awareness of the strength of opposition to the plans and to give support to demonstrations being organised by Unions.
Mr Thomas said:
"The level of opposition to these plans is staggering. Adam and I have raised these motions to highlight our concern and to give our full support to the Unions and care workers in their fights against the proposals."
Mr Price added:
"Care workers throughout the county are up in arms over these plans. The strength of feeling is evident to see. I hope that alongside the Unions we can force the council to rethink its plans."
